Helen Mirren Shines in Paris Fashion Week with Silver Glamour

Helen Mirren, an icon of both stage and screen, graced Paris Fashion Week with her presence, and as always, she left an indelible mark on the event.

Known for her runway and red carpet transformations, Dame Mirren’s appearance at the L’Oreal Paris – Walk Your Worth Runway event was nothing short of spectacular.

A Shimmering Runway Star

As a brand ambassador for L’Oréal, it was only fitting that Helen Mirren took to the runway with poise and grace. She wore a resplendent silver off-the-shoulder gown by Elie Saab. Reminiscent of a disco ball, the gown captured the essence of glamour that Paris Fashion Week embodies. The dress featured floor-length sleeves with tasteful slits.

However, it was her hair that stole the spotlight. With her hair styled in seriously volumised crimped platinum blonde locks, Mirren looked like a vision from another era. The mane was a testament to the power of hair as a fashion statement. The voluminous texture and an undone frizz billowed behind her as she pranced down the catwalk. Accessories were kept minimal, allowing her radiant dress and iridescent hair to shine. She chose a pair of contrasting metallic strapy gold heels to complete her look.

Mirren’s makeup perfectly complemented her ensemble. She wore a shimmery smokey eye, bronzed skin, and soft pink lips. From head to toe, she shimmered like a star.

Championing the Grey Hair Revolution

Helen Mirren’s choice to embrace her natural grey hair has been both a personal statement and an inspiration to many. In a world where the pressure to maintain youthful appearances often prevails, Mirren’s journey to grey hair liberation has been refreshing. In a 2021 interview, she revealed that going grey was “easy” for her due to her natural blonde hair. She eloquently described the transition as making her hair look as if it had been kissed by the sun year-round.

But Mirren’s support for silver-haired actresses doesn’t stop with her own journey. She encourages others to embrace their unique hair transitions, emphasising that “going grey is to be encouraged” and that individuals should do whatever makes them feel comfortable.
